What You’ll Need

To create this easy yet flavorful dish, gather the following ingredients:

  • 4 chicken breasts
  • 4 cups baby potatoes, halved
  • 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 4 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1/2 cup chicken broth
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• Chopped parsley for garnish

Feel free to add your own twist with some of your favorite veggies—carrots or green beans can work perfectly alongside the potatoes.

Directions to Follow

  1. In a bowl, combine the grated Parmesan cheese, minced garlic, Italian seasoning, salt, and black pepper.
  2. Layer the halved baby potatoes in the bottom of your crockpot.
  3. Season the chicken breasts with salt and pepper, then arrange them on top of the potatoes.
  4. Drizzle the olive oil and chicken broth over the chicken and potatoes.
  5. Evenly sprinkle the Parmesan garlic mixture over everything in the crockpot.
  6. Cover and cook on low for 6-8 hours or on high for 3-4 hours. Your goal is fork-tender chicken!
  7. Before serving, garnish with chopped parsley for a fresh touch.

Keeping Leftovers Fresh

Storing leftovers is straightforward. Place any remaining chicken and potatoes in an airtight container in the refrigerator, where they will stay fresh for up to 3-4 days. Reheating can be done in the microwave or on the stovetop with a splash of chicken broth to rejuvenate the flavors. If you want to freeze leftovers, ensure they cool completely before transferring them to freezer-safe bags. They can last for up to three months in the freezer.

Helpful Cooking Tips

  • For extra depth of flavor, try searing the chicken in a skillet before adding it to the crockpot, though it’s not necessary.
  • Ensure the chicken is arranged in a single layer for even cooking.
  • Don’t rush the cooking time; low and slow is the key to tender chicken!

Your Questions Answered

How long does it take to prepare this dish?
Preparation takes about 15 minutes, and then you can let the crockpot do its magic.

Can I use frozen chicken?
Yes, frozen chicken can be used! However, you may need to adjust the cooking time by an hour or so, depending on your slow cooker.
